For better or worse, with the collapse of major infrastructure, a total solar eclipse and one of the most expensive House races in history, Atlanta has had a busy year. And there are only a couple days left until the city gathers downtown to usher in 2018.
This year, though, that’s happening in a new location. After 28 years of dropping at Underground Atlanta, according to the AJC, the 8-foot peach now will drop from the Flatiron Building across from Woodruff Park, “in a continued effort to revitalize Downtown,” according to a City of Atlanta press release.
